Despite what they told the Olympic Committee, the Brazilian President and the Governor of Rio aren't so sure they can stop the crazy violence in time to make sure that Olympians aren't gunned down and it's seven years away.
Six thousand people are killed in Rio annually, 1,000 of them by police. Things get a little crazy in the slums.
Not only do the Brazilians have the Olympics to worry about, but they're also hosting the World Cup in 2014.
Reasonable estimates are that it will take at least a generation to make any real changes in Rio.
